服务器如何加入集群模式

不及物动词 其他 58

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    加入集群模式的服务器需要按照以下步骤进行设置:

    第一步:准备服务器
    首先,你需要准备至少两台服务器作为集群节点。这些服务器可以是物理服务器或者虚拟机。

    第二步:安装操作系统
    在每一台服务器上安装相同的操作系统。可以选择常用的Linux发行版,如Ubuntu、CentOS等。确保所有服务器的操作系统版本和版本号一致。

    第三步:配置网络
    为每一台服务器配置唯一的IP地址,并确保所有服务器都能够通过内部网络互相访问。可以使用静态IP地址或者DHCP进行分配。

    第四步:安装必要的软件
    为了搭建集群环境,你需要安装一些必要的软件,如分布式文件系统、集群管理工具等。具体安装方法可以参考软件官方文档。

    第五步:配置主机名
    为每一台服务器配置唯一的主机名,这样可以方便识别和管理每一个节点。

    第六步:配置集群共享存储
    在集群环境中,需要配置共享存储,以便于所有节点能够共享数据。常用的集群共享存储技术包括NFS、GlusterFS、Ceph等。

    第七步:配置集群服务
    根据具体需求,配置集群服务。例如,如果你要搭建Web服务器集群,可以使用Nginx或者Apache等软件。配置负载均衡、故障转移、监控等功能。

    第八步:测试集群环境
    完成集群配置后,进行测试。测试包括访问集群服务、观察各个节点的负载情况、模拟节点故障等。确保集群环境正常运行。

    第九步:添加更多节点(可选)
    如果需要进一步扩展集群规模,可以添加更多节点。在添加新节点时,需要重复以上步骤,确保新节点与现有节点的配置一致。

    以上就是将服务器加入集群模式的步骤。通过集群模式,可以提高服务器的可用性和性能,实现更好的资源利用和负载均衡。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器加入集群模式是一种提高系统性能和可扩展性的方式。下面是服务器加入集群模式的具体步骤:

    1. 网络配置:确保服务器之间可以相互通信,可以通过局域网或者云平台提供的网络服务来实现。配置好服务器的IP地址、子网掩码和网关等网络参数。

    2. 安装和配置操作系统:选择合适的操作系统,并确保所有服务器都安装了相同版本的操作系统。配置好操作系统的相关参数,例如主机名、域名、DNS服务器等。

    3. 安装和配置集群软件:选择适合的集群管理软件,例如OpenStack、Kubernetes等。根据软件提供的安装指南,逐步安装和配置软件。

    4. 配置服务器角色:将服务器划分为不同的角色,例如控制节点、计算节点、存储节点等。根据系统需求,配置每个服务器的角色和功能,确保系统能够协调工作。

    5. 配置共享存储:在集群中,服务器需要共享存储资源。配置共享存储设备,例如SAN、NAS或者云存储等。确保服务器可以访问到共享存储的数据。

    6. 配置负载均衡:为了提高系统的可用性和性能,配置负载均衡设备。通过设置负载均衡规则,将请求分发到不同的服务器上进行处理。

    7. 测试和监控:在服务器加入集群之前,进行系统测试和性能测试。确保服务器能够正常工作,并且能够承受系统的负载。在服务器加入集群后,配置监控系统,实时监测服务器的运行状态和性能指标。

    8. 扩展集群规模:如果需要增加服务器的数量,可以通过添加新的服务器来扩展集群规模。新服务器需要按照相同的配置和参数进行安装和配置。

    总结起来,服务器加入集群模式需要进行网络配置、安装和配置操作系统、安装和配置集群软件、配置服务器角色、配置共享存储、配置负载均衡、测试和监控以及扩展集群规模等步骤。通过这些步骤,可以将多台服务器组成一个高性能、高可用的集群系统。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器集群是一种将多台服务器连接在一起以共同工作的架构模式。通过服务器集群,可以提高系统的可靠性、可扩展性和负载均衡能力,提供更好的性能和服务。

    下面是服务器加入集群模式的操作流程:

    1. 规划服务器集群架构
      首先,需要确定服务器集群的规模和拓扑结构。根据实际需求和预算,确定需要的服务器数量,并选择适合的服务器硬件配置。同时,考虑到故障容错和负载均衡,将服务器划分为不同的角色,如前端Web服务器、数据库服务器等。

    2. 安装操作系统和服务软件
      在每台服务器上,安装所需的操作系统和相关服务软件。通常,使用类Unix系统如Linux作为服务器的操作系统,如CentOS、Ubuntu等。此外,还需要按照实际需求安装和配置其他服务软件,如Apache、Nginx、MySQL、Redis等。

    3. 配置网络和防火墙
      为了实现服务器集群的内部通信和对外服务,需要配置网络设置和防火墙。确保服务器之间可以相互访问,并且只开放必要的端口以确保安全性。

    4. 配置共享存储
      在服务器集群中,通常需要使用共享存储来存储和共享数据。这可以通过网络文件系统(NFS)或分布式文件系统(如GlusterFS、Ceph)来实现。将共享存储挂载到每台服务器上,并配置正确的权限和共享策略。

    5. 配置负载均衡
      负载均衡是服务器集群中至关重要的一环。通过将负载均衡软件(如Nginx、HAProxy)安装在前端服务器上,并配置正确的转发规则,可以实现对后端服务器的请求分发,达到负载均衡的目的。

    6. 配置故障转移和高可用性
      为了确保服务器集群的高可用性和故障转移能力,可以采用一些技术手段,如主/从复制、主/主复制、热备份等。这些技术可以实现在某台服务器故障时自动将请求转发到其他可用服务器的功能。

    7. 测试和监控
      在配置完成后,需要对服务器集群进行测试和监控,以确保其正常工作和按预期运行。可以通过模拟高并发请求、断开节点等方式进行测试,并使用监控工具实时监控集群服务器的状态和性能。

    这些步骤概括了服务器加入集群模式的基本操作流程。在实际操作中,可能会根据具体需求和环境进行调整和改进。同时,建议在进行服务器集群部署前,充分了解所采用的技术和工具,并参考相关文档和指南进行操作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部